• t <br /> • <br /> EVERETT <br /> Ordinance No. 1864-92 <br /> An Ordinance of the City of Everett <br /> Making Certain Revisions to the Zoning Code and Amending <br /> Ordinance Nos. 1671-89, 1729-90 , 1847-92 , 1848-92 and 1849-92 . <br /> WHEREAS, the City of Everett adopted Zoning Ordinance No. 1671-89 <br /> which became effective on January 13 , 1990; and <br /> WHEREAS, Ordinance 1671-89 has been amended several times since its <br /> adoption; and <br /> WHEREAS, the Planning Commission recommended that an annual review <br /> of the Zoning Code occur to keep the ordinance up-to-date; and <br /> WHEREAS, the City received numerous suggestions for various <br /> amendments to the zoning code for the 1991 annual Zoning Code <br /> review; and <br /> WHEREAS, the Planning Commission has conducted several public <br /> workshops and hearings on the proposed Zoning Code amendments and <br /> has recommended City Council approval of various proposed <br /> amendments; and <br /> WHEREAS, the City Council , on January 8 , 1992 , conducted a public <br /> hearing to consider the recommendations of the Planning Commission <br /> and remanded several items to the Planning Commission for further <br /> consideration; and <br /> WHEREAS, the Planning Commission, on March 3 , 1992, held a public <br /> hearing to consider the items remanded by the City Council and made <br /> recommendations concerning the remanded items; and <br /> WHEREAS, the City Council finds that the proposed amendments to the <br /> Zoning Code bear a substantial relation to the public welfare and <br /> are in the best long term interests of the Everett Community. <br />
